Practical Research On The Application Of Mathematical Models In High School Biology Teaching To Promote The Development Of Students' Scientific Thinking

In January 2018,the general high school biology curriculum standard was officially promulgated.The standard emphasizes the cultivation of students' biological core literacy.Scientific thinking is a part of the core literacy.It refers to the way of thinking internalized by human brain,which runs through the whole process of scientific exploration,and is an important condition for the formation of life concept and social responsibility,Therefore,we should pay special attention to the cultivation of scientific thinking in biological teaching.As a tool to help students understand knowledge and test their mastery of knowledge,biomathematics model appears frequently in high school biology learning.In the process of building mathematical model,it can effectively cultivate students' thinking ability of analysis and synthesis,induction and generalization.Therefore,it is expected to improve students' scientific thinking level by applying mathematical models in teaching.Through the research of relevant literature,the author found that most of the research on mathematical model is in the theoretical stage,and the research on the relationship between mathematical model and scientific thinking is also rare.The main content of this study is through the implementation of mathematical model teaching,to test the application of mathematical model in high school biology teaching on the development of scientific thinking of students.Firstly,this study uses literature research method to sort out the relevant research of mathematical model and scientific thinking,and determines the concept of model,mathematical model and mathematical modeling.In this paper,the common mathematical models in the two modules of compulsory high school biology(molecule and cell)and compulsory high school biology(heredity and evolution)are sorted out,including 16 table models,4 set graph models,12 expression models,6 scale models,19 curve and histogram models.Secondly,it analyzes the scientific thinking methods contained in different mathematical models.According to the steps of establishing mathematical models,it designs the teaching design with students as the main body for practice.The students of class 11 and class 12,grade one,Nancang middle school,Beichen District,Tianjin were selected as the research objects.There was no significant difference in the scientific thinking level between the two classes after the pre-test questionnaire analysis.Class 11 was the experimental class,class 12 was the control class,and the two sections of photosynthesis principle and application and cell proliferation in the compulsory module of molecule and cell were selected,and then carry out post test to investigate the development of students' scientific thinking level.Through the analysis of t-test results of paired samples of pre-test and post test results,it is found that the significance(double tail)of scientific thinking level I,level II,level III and level IV is 0.445,0.000,0.000 and 0.000 respectively.It can be seen that the application of mathematical models in teaching has a significant impact on the development of students' scientific thinking level II,level III and level IV,Because of the low requirement of the first level of scientific thinking for students and the basic requirement of the first level of senior high school students,there is no significant impact on the development of the first level of scientific thinking.Through the comparison of the difference between the pre-test and post test results of the experimental class,it is found that the average score of level Four of the four levels is the most improved,which is 1.578 higher than that of the pre-test.It can be seen that the development of scientific thinking level Four is more significant.In the end,the paper puts forward some tentative suggestions on the effective application of mathematical model in teaching,in order to provide a reference for the front-line teachers.
